Arvak Bicycle

Designer Paul Guerin and wood craftsman Till Breitfuss got together to create Keim, a company that manufactures bikes made from ash wood with unprecedented rigidity and lightness. Their wonderfully streamlined Arvak Bicycle is a true work of art, the minimalist, simple and clean-lined ride, is the result of the designers quest for the "perfect bicycle". Arvak´s lightweight frame is completely hollow, and made from a composite of 24 layers of laminated vacuum bonded with a resin of biological origin. The bike is equipped with high-quality technical components, and is limited to only 20 units.

HONBIKE

Honbike is a functional folding commuter eBike powered by a shaft drive system. The multiple award-winning eBike is powered by a 250W motor in the front hub, and features a Smart Uphill System that automatically adjusts the transmission based on the steepness of the incline.
